How heavy/tall are you? Factory settings on a 125 probablly are callibrated for a 155lbs rider, riding motocross, which requires much stiffer suspension thatn wood trails. If you dont go off any huge jumps and are under 200 lbs, and loosen up of the compression and reboud adjustment, but set the sag or preload height to something of your liking. A softer rear shock will cause the rear of the bike to squat under heavy acceleration and will ultimatley give you better traction, which is key in getting that mighty horsepower to the ground. Like wornknobby said, you can have all the horsepower in the world but if your spinning the tire you ain't going nowhere. Suspension calibration on any bike is probably the most important performance enhancing modification you can do to you MX'er.
